Predator biologist Elizabeth Hofer has been tracking the relationship between the elusive lynx and its prey, the snowshoe hare, for 18 years in the Yukon. Learn about the animals and the Kluane region of the boreal forest as the filmmakers traverse swamps and dense forests to record Hofer's endeavours to study the two animals. Lugging 28 kg of equipment through deep snow banks, cameraman Ron Shade captured never-before-seen footage of the animals in their environment.
